Output 937ef50ff8ebce3615854e5064fb6b645e03bbbdacd0ad24e5a61b50a6af6555:13

value
8712388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f535515968f94a8c5f587d0e49017ea9aa34036 OP_EQUAL
address
3K8epDZDH7SJX7LxodypsjocV6QE7Nubrt
transaction
937ef50ff8ebce3615854e5064fb6b645e03bbbdacd0ad24e5a61b50a6af6555
confirmations
268480
spent
true